| Symptom | Likely Cause | Solution |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| No link, LEDs off | Power failure | Check voltage (typical 5-24V DC). Verify polarity. | | Intermittent disconnects | Multipath interference or co-channel interference | Change RF channel. Reduce transmit power to avoid desensitization. | | Low RSSI | Distance too great; antenna mismatch; cable loss | Switch to higher gain antenna. Shorten coaxial cable. Raise antenna height. | | High packet error rate | Noise floor too high; baud rate too fast | Use FEC. Reduce baud rate to 2400 bps. Enable frequency hopping. | | Pairing fails | Mismatched Network ID or Encryption Key | Re-read configuration from both ends. Perform factory reset. |
